Warning Signs You Need Temperature-Controlled Drying
Catching these signs early can save you time, money, and stress in the long run. Don’t ignore these warning signs, contact us immediately if you notice any of the following: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Hidden Moisture: Musty odors can show hidden moisture in your walls, ceilings, or floors. Our team can detect and address these issues before they become major problems.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Water Damage: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of underlying water damage. Our technicians can assess the damage and develop a plan to restore your floors to their original condition.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Moisture Issues: Peeling paint or wallpaper can show moisture issues behind the surface. Our team can investigate and address these problems to prevent further damage.
Stains or Discoloration on Walls or Ceilings
Water Damage: Stains or discoloration on walls or ceilings can be a sign of water damage. Our technicians can assess the damage and develop a plan to restore your walls and ceilings to their original condition.
Unusual Sounds or Creaks in Your Home
Structural Damage: Unusual sounds or creaks in your home can show underlying structural damage. Our team can investigate and address these issues to ensure your home’s integrity.
Increased Humidity or Musty Smells in Your Home
Moisture Issues: Increased humidity or musty smells in your home can show moisture issues that need to be addressed. Our technicians can detect and resolve these problems to keep your home comfortable and healthy.
Water Stains or Leaks on Your Ceiling or Walls
Water Damage: Water stains or leaks on your ceiling or walls can be a sign of water damage. Our team can assess the damage and develop a plan to restore your ceiling and walls to their original condition.
Visible Signs of Water Damage on Your Floors or Carpets
Water Damage: Visible signs of water damage on your floors or carpets can show a need for Temperature-Controlled Drying. Our technicians can assess the damage and develop a plan to restore your floors and carpets to their original condition.

Temperature-Controlled Drying Cost In Hewlett, NY
The cost of Temperature-Controlled Drying in Hewlett, NY, can vary depending on the severity, size of the affected area, and local conditions. These estimates are based on typical scenarios and may not reflect your specific situ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Small water spill (less than 1 gallon) | $500 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ials involved |
| Large water spill (1-5 gallons) | $1,000 – $3,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ials involved, complexity of the job |
| Water damage in a kitchen or bathroom | $2,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ials involved, complexity of the job |
| Water damage in a large area (more than 100 square feet) | $3,000 – $6,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ials involved, complexity of the job |
| Hidden moisture or water damage | $1,500 – $3,500 | Size of affected area, type of materials involved, complexity of the job |
| Water damage in a structural part (e.g., foundation, walls) | $3,500 – $6,500 | Size of affected area, type of materials involved, complexity of the job |

Q: How do I prevent water damage in the future?
Prevention Tips: To prevent water damage, regularly inspect your home’s plumbing, appliances, and roof for signs of wear and tear. Also, consider installing a water detection system or upgrading your home’s drainage system to reduce the risk of water damage.
